Text Contrast & Accessibility

W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#52302E background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

TextWhite text11.53:1AA normal AA large AAA normal
Fails AABlack text1.82:1AA normal AA large AAA normal

How #52302E Looks with Color Vision Deficiency

Simulated with the Viénot, Brettel & Mollon LMS projection model. Anomalous types are rendered as partial versions of the matching dichromacy, which is an approximation rather than a per-person clinical model.

Typical#52302E
Protanopia#38382E
Protanomaly#44352E
Deuteranopia#3E3E2D
Deuteranomaly#47392D
Tritanopia#523030
Tritanomaly#52302F
Achromatopsia#393939

#52302E Frequently Asked Questions

What color is #52302E?

#52302E is a dark red — rgb(82, 48, 46) in RGB and hsl(3, 28%, 25%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Royal Brown (#523B35), which is clearly related but distinguishable side by side at a CIE76 distance of 6.77.

What is the RGB value of #52302E?

#52302E is rgb(82, 48, 46) — red 82, green 48, and blue 46 on the 0-255 scale.

What is the CMYK value of #52302E?

#52302E conver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 41%, 44%, 68%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.

Should text on #52302E be black or white?

White text is the more readable choice. #52302E scores 11.53:1 against white and 1.82: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.

Can I write #52302E as a CSS color keyword?

No. #52302E is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is dimgray (#696969) at a CIE76 distance of 26.89, which is a different colour altogether.
